Job description

We are seeking a dedicated and experienced Foreman to oversee the day-to-day operations of our general earthworks activities. As a foreman, you will serve as the primary point of contact for managing people, equipment, and materials within a specific section of the project. This role is crucial for ensuring the smooth execution of our earthworks projects, maintaining high standards of safety, productivity, and quality.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Health & Safety: Ensure the health and safety of the workforce and environmental protection of the surrounding area. Conduct daily visits to teams under your control to ensure compliance with H&S policies and procedures.
  • Productivity: Work with team Supervisors to maximize efficiency and productivity. Provide direct supervision and demonstrate effective management techniques.
  • Planning & Execution: Collaborate with the Works Manager and Engineering team to develop and execute work plans. Ensure teams adhere to the planned activities and schedules.
  • Quality Control: Ensure construction methods are followed and Inspection Test Plans (ITPs) are respected. Verify that no hold points are passed without the necessary approvals.
  • Materials Management: Oversee the daily ordering of materials needed for your section, including gas oil, water, AdBlue, imported stone, and geotextiles.
  • Record Keeping: Ensure the quality and completeness of Daily Allocation Sheets and enforce the use of digital records where applicable.
  • Plant Checks: Enforce and collect Daily Plant Checks, ensuring any defective equipment is reported and addressed promptly.
  • Feedback & Reporting: Provide key feedback on the performance of team members. While not directly responsible for HR processes, you will offer valuable insights into team dynamics and performance.
  • Compliance: Adhere to company procedures, including Standard Operating Procedures, Permit to Work Memos, and any client-imposed requirements.

Essential Qualifications:

  • Demonstrable first-class approach to health, safety, and environmental issues.
  • Experience managing multiple earthworks teams, with the ability to coordinate activities and ensure maximum production with minimal downtime.
  • Strong knowledge of machine/application matching, production outputs, and Series 600 Specification for Highway Works.
  • Proficiency in implementing GPS machine guidance.
  • Ability to read and work on a 3-week programme.
  • Sound understanding of quality requirements and adherence to ITPs and Hold Points.
  • Professional interaction with client representatives at various levels.
